Our pledge of a warm and inviting atmosphere, and quality food served fast with friendly service has been the same for over 45 years. Our sandwiches, soups, and salads are made with fresh, quality ingredients and are full of “character”.
Know a great happy hour or special for this location?
Suggest an edit
400 Walnut St, Redwood City, CA 94063
© 2025 Checkle, Inc
Privacy
Terms